Meanwhile, here’s how to find the section with the fastest velocity:
1. If the graph is position vs time, velocity on each section = slope = Δx / Δt.
2. For each segment (A–B, B–C, C–D, D–E) compute the slope using the segment’s two endpoints.
3. Compare the absolute values |Δx/Δt| — the largest absolute slope is the fastest speed. If you need the fastest (most positive) velocity, choose the largest positive slope (not absolute value).
